- 1、本文档共8页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《Linux系统的启动和修复模式详解
Linux系统的启动和修复模式详解
教学内容:
多种方式安装Linux系统
启动Linux系统
修复模式的应用
教学目标:
了解Linux启动步骤、GRUB
熟悉Linux系统多种安装方式
掌握GRUB、inittab文件的设置和修复模式的使用
教学重点:
GRUB和inittab的配置
修复模式的应用
教学难点:
init进程的分析及设置
一.多种方式安装Linux系统(操作演示)
1. 制作安装启动盘
方法一、在DOS/Windows下制做
G:\dosutils rawrite
Enter dis image source file name:bootdisk.img
Enter target diskette drive:a
Please insert a formatted diskette into drive A:and press –ENTER--:[Enter]
注:光盘\images\有以下几个IMG文件
bootdisk.img 安装引导盘映像文件
drvnet.img 网卡驱动盘
drvblock.img 块设备驱动盘
pcmciadd.img PCMCIA设备驱动盘
方法二、在Linux下制做启动盘
#dd if=boot.img of=/dev/fd0 bs=1440
2. 光盘安装Linux系统
(1)使用1#光盘启动计算机
(2)直接按回车键/linux text选择安装界面
(3)开始安装向导
3. 硬盘安装Linux系统
(1)将安装光盘的ISO文件复制到硬盘的某个分区中
(2)利用1#光盘/安装启动盘启动计算机
(3)输入linux askmethod选择安装介质
(4)开始安装向导
4. FTP/HTTP安装Linux系统
(1)准备安装文件,制作HTTP/FTP服务器
(2)利用1#光盘/安装启动盘启动计算机
(3)输入linux askmethod选择安装介质
(4)开始安装向导
二.启动linux系统
1.Linux启动过程分析
(1)BIOS自检
硬件检测及初始化
引导启动设备
(2)引导启动设备
软盘(0磁道第一个扇区)
光盘(最外围存储轨道)
硬盘(MBR)
USB存储设备
(3)调用Linux引导程序至内存中
Linux的引导程序可以使用GRUB/LILO等引导软件
GRUB/LILO可以安装在MBR/引导分区的引导扇区中
(4)运行Linux内核
内核放在/boot目录中,Linux系统可以同时支持多版本内核
解压缩内核
检测硬件
加载root文件系统
(5)执行init进程
启动新进程或关闭进程
选择启动模式
建立虚拟终端
(6)用户登录
输入用户名及口令
加载用户配置文件
加载shell程序
2.引导盘的创建
方法一:安装过程中创建
方法二:mkbootdisk
#mkbootdisk --device /dev/fd0 2.4.20-8
方法三:使用dd命令
# dd if=/boot/vmlinuz of=/dev/fd0
3.GRUB
(1)安装GRUB
安装软件包
#rpm –ivh grub-0.934.i386.rpm
使用安装命令安装GRUB到MBR
#grub
grubroot (hdx,y)
grubsetup (hdx[,y])
(2)GRUB的配置
#vi /boot/grub/grub.conf
grub.conf中常用的配置命令有:
default=菜单项序号/saved
设置启动菜单的默认启动项
hiddenmenu
隐藏菜单界面
splashimage =图像文件全路径名
指定某文件作为启动菜单的背景图像
timeout=延迟秒数
设置启动菜单的启延时
title 菜单项名称
开始一个菜单项的配置,设置菜单项的名称
root (hdx,y)
设置GRUB的根设备为linux内核所在的分区
kernel 内核文件名称
指定内核文件的名称及加载内核所需的参数
initrd initrd文件名
指定镜像文件的位置
map (hdx[,y]) (hdx[,y])
建立虚拟磁盘
rootnoverify (hdx,y)
指定windows启动引导器的位置
makeactive
标识指定分区为活动分区
chainloader +n/文件名称
调用指定windows启动文件
password 口令/--md5 口令密文
设置GRUB启动菜单和菜单项口令
lock
利用password设置的全局口令锁定菜单项
savedefault
保存当前启动菜单项为默认启动
文件实例:
# grub-md5-crypt(产生口令的MD5密文)
文档评论(0)